Summary

Prayer is a conversation with God that He desires to have with us. He is never too busy for us, never bothered by our requests or prayers, and certainly is not bored when we talk to Him. When we pray, God is always there, always listening, and always receiving.  Prayer is a place where all 3 persons of The Trinity are at work. When we pray, we are talking to the Father, through Jesus (because of the connection He made possible for us), and the Holy Spirit is empowering us in and through prayer.  Two common questions people ask when it comes to prayer are:  How do I pray?  Why do I need to pray to God when He knows everything?  In today’s episode, Candace and Tara-Leigh dig into those two questions, and more. If you don’t know how to pray or feel like you aren’t good at praying, or you feel like you don’t understand why prayer matters – take a breath and rest easy.
